Outside Power Heated Mirrors
The vehicle has outside heated power mirrors.
To adjust the power mirrors, do the following:
1. Turn the knob toward the mirror to be adjusted.
2. Move the knob in the desired direction.
3. Return the knob to the center position once the
mirrors are adjusted.
When the furthest position is reached in any direction,
the mirror will enter a ratcheting mode and a clicking
sound will be heard. To stop this, move the control knob
in the opposite direction.

Both mirrors heat to clear them of ice, snow and
condensation when the rear window defogger is turned
on. See "Rear Window Defogger" under Climate
Control System on page 3-18 for more information.
The mirrors can be manually folded inward to prevent
damage when going through an automatic car wash
or confined space. Push each mirror toward the vehicle.
To return the mirror to its original position, push
outward. Be sure to return the mirrors to their original
unfolded position before driving.

Outside Convex Mirror

A convex mirror's surface is curved so more can be
seen from the driver's seat.
CAUTION:
{
A convex mirror can make things (like other
vehicles) look farther away than they really are.
If you cut too sharply into the right lane, you
could hit a vehicle on your right. Check your
inside mirror or glance over your shoulder
before changing lanes.
